Default Need help people

I have recently bought a 2002 impreza wrx estate and love the car but when the revs hit around 4000rpm under acceleration the revs dip back down then fly back up but seems to lose abit of power in this process. And then today the engine managment light came on. I have to wait till tuesday now as everywere is closed but just seeing if anyone has any ideas what it could be. Thanks

p0171 means running rich OR lean. most common is a vaccum leak so check all pipes and hoses in case any have came off or are holed and letting in air. could also be a dirty or faulty maf sensor. you can clean the maf with some brake/carb cleaner its just a wire with some current running to it but they can get dirty and not read properly, youtube will prob have a video showing how to do it. could also be your front 02 sensor is faulty/bad. i think i read somewhere if you disconnect the maf and it runs better that might indicate the maf is bad so that might be worth a try also. if the car cuts out and stalls/dies i think that means the maf is probably ok. hopefully some of the other guys on here who are more knowledgeable can pitch in.
